Despite the halt of the Superbonus, the construction sector in Calabria continues to show positive signs. This is certified by the statistical observatory of the CNC (National Joint Commission for Building Funds) which, in September 2025, highlighted a significant growth in the main indicators: ​Total wage mass: increase of +4.57% compared to 2024; Hours worked increase of +1.55%; Active workers: growth of +2.96%, reaching approximately 18,000 declared units. The only decreasing data concerns the number of companies, down by -2.77%.
And regarding the number of companies, according to Simone Celebre, general secretary of Fillea Cgil Calabria, “the reduction is a positive signal, indicating the exit from the market of companies created exclusively to intercept the incentives of the Superbonus, without a true industrial vocation”.
